    That said…it is VR although is getting bigger still plenty of people without headsets or people with issues with them.

    That was one problem yes. There isn’t really any need for the metaverse to VR only, at least not initially. Even Facebook actually came up with a sort of workaround for this problem where you could use your phone and navigate an avatar around with on-screen controls. It would have probably worked better on a desktop computer which is something they never bothered to implement but it wouldn’t be that hard to make.

    If it was actually fun and useful and people used it on a regular basis other people would be incentivised to go out and spend big bucks on a VR headset. Trying to get people to buy the VR headset first was never going to work, only enthusiasts were going to get one that way around, and they weren’t actually interested in metaverse all that much, they were going after traditional gaming experiences, watching 3D movies, and porn obviously.
